The Source Hotel + Market Hall Recognized as Colorado’s “Innovative Project of the Year”

The Source Hotel + Market Hall, a collection of independent retail, restaurants, and design-forward hotel rooms, was recently awarded the “Innovative Project of the Year” at NAIOP Colorado’s 32nd Annual Awards of Achievement. NAIOP, the National Association of Industrial and Office Properties, hosts the event to honor the “Best of the Best” in Colorado’s real estate industry. The award was presented to Zeppelin Development, Kaplan Companies and the Union Hotel Company River North.

The former 1880s iron foundry and modern hotel tower combine to form a hospitality, retail, art, design, and culinary complex unlike any other destination in Denver. It features 100-guest rooms and complements the original Source Market Hall, with a second market hall which showcases New Belgium’s first Denver small-batch brewery; three restaurants including Safta helmed by James Beard award-winning Chef Alon Shaya, Smōk and the The Woods—a rooftop restaurant.

Completed in August of 2018, the hotel is managed by Source Hotel Company LLC, a partnership between Zeppelin Development, Kaplan Companies and Union Hotel Company River North with design efforts led by award-winning Dynia Architects.
